Where to incorporate LLC
I am putting together my syndicated apartment complex purchase/deal. Obviously I need to do this through an LLC. Which state should I incorporate in?
Most Popular Reply
Look at either Nevada or Wyoming. You want anonymity and charging order protection. Create this first, then create another LLC in the state where the property is located and have it owned by the Nevada or Wyoming LLC.
